While robots have been used to carry out complicated tasks for decades -- think automobile assembly lines -- these must be carefully programmed and calibrated by human technicians. Self-learning robots could gather the necessary information by watching others, which is the same way humans learn. Aloimonos and Fermüller envision a future in which robots tend to the mundane chores of daily life while humans are freed to pursue more stimulating tasks.